We have made the following test:
I send a mail every minute from the internet to merkur.ecos.de and also one
mail from merkur.ecos.de to spike.procupine.org. We have switched the bridge
at our ISP to just forward every traffic from/to merkur.ecos.de. In this
setup I didn't have got any errors for 24 hours. After this, we switch back
the bridge to normal traffic shaping mode and as soon as this is done the
errors starts again. So we can be very sure that we have found the
problematic device. The bridge is a realtime linux based bandwidth
management system. Our ISP will now talk to their distributor to solve the
problem.
